Создание дизайна ОС с сторонним BSP в Visual Studio - PullRequest
0 голосов
/ 25 января 2012

Для небольшого проекта, над которым я работаю, мне нужно создать приложение для Windows Embedded. У меня есть оценочный комплект с процессором Tegra 2 от Toradex. Моя проблема заключается в настройке среды, чтобы я мог начать разработку.

Я новичок во всей встраиваемой разработке, поэтому наберитесь терпения.

Наш Evaluation Kit работает на бета-версии Windows Embedded Compact 7. Насколько я читал, мне нужно создать дизайн ОС в Visual Studio 2008, а затем добавить подпроект для приложения.

Toradex предоставляет BSP, который следует использовать для создания дизайна ОС. В соответствии с их инструкциями, я могу просто поместить BSP в папку, где находятся стандартные, и тогда Platforn Builder должен увидеть его. Я сделал это, и это не работает. Разработчик платформы не позволит мне выбрать пользовательский BSP.

Это работает, когда я использую "Clone BSP" из меню. Но волшебник, создающий новый дизайн ОС, не может его найти.

Любая помощь приветствуется!

Cheers, Chnoch

1 Ответ

1 голос
/ 27 января 2012

Для создания приложения вам не нужен BSP. На самом деле вам даже не нужен Platform Builder. Что вам нужно, зависит от типа проекта.

Для нативного (C / C ++) приложения вам понадобится SDK. Вы можете создать его, создав простой образ ОС, используя любой из встроенных BSP, предназначенных для вашей архитектуры процессора. Создайте ОС с помощью мастера - просто выберите что-то вроде устройства типа киоска или что-то еще - создайте его и затем сгенерируйте SDK (к сожалению, вы должны выполнить sysgen, прежде чем сможете создать SDK).

Установите SDK на любой ПК с Studio 2005 Standard или лучше или Studio 2008 Pro или лучше.

Создайте новое приложение Smart Device в Studio и следуйте инструкциям мастера для создания приложения / DLL и т. Д.

Для управляемых (C # / VB.NET) это еще проще. Просто создайте новое приложение Smart Device в Studio и выберите «Windows CE» в качестве цели. SDK не требуется.

...